The STC CompoMix Composter is a 70-gallon pyramid-shaped composter designed for efficient waste recycling. Its innovative air tube system accelerates the composting process, while its lightweight design allows for easy movement around your garden. Made from recycled materials, this composter is both eco-friendly and user-friendly, making it a perfect addition for any environmentally conscious gardener.

Great idea but defective and hard to assemble
Item arrived promptly but once we opened it, we were amazed at the number of parts the box contained. Most of them are made of plastic and feel generally sturdy which is why we are giving this product 2 stars rather than 1. There were 30+ screws of at least 4 different kinds, as well as a number of other parts. We started assembling it diligently, but once we got to the legs, it turned out that the holes are too small and the screws would not go in. We verified a few times that we are using the right screws, but it still did not work. In the end, we had to return it because without properly assembled legs, the whole cart idea would not work.

monstrous waste of money, 2yrs and nothing
got it,took a bit longer to assemble ( you need 3-4 hands!) but went together well,except one bolt was wrong size so had to go out and buy. started throwing stuff in, 4 months later... it is all dissipating but not sure where,still no compost. and the device they sent to stir it,is like an umbrella,so when you plunge it down into leaves and kitchen waste it folds up on itself. i bought a small pitch fork to turn things. I live in florida it is hot,I should have some gold by now, should have just made the bin myself-but I might have a surprise by spring,but if it takes a year to make one bag?I bought this in 2012m and it is april 2014, STILL no compost, don't know where it is going but have put 12 bags of leaves lots of food scraps( vegetable( stirred watered, I live in florida so lots of heat, andNADA in the bottom drawer!And when I saw what I paid for it-RUN DONT BUT THIS THING
